Course Details

Introduction to Aviation Human Error Prevention: Understanding the importance of error prevention in aviation, common types of human errors, and their impact on aviation safety.

Human Factors in Aviation: The role of human factors in aviation, including cognitive psychology, situational awareness, teamwork, and communication.

Error Management Systems: Designing and implementing effective error management systems to minimize the risk and impact of human errors.

Safety Culture in Aviation: Developing a strong safety culture within aviation organizations to promote error prevention and mitigation.

Aviation Regulations and Standards: Understanding the legal and regulatory framework governing aviation human error prevention, including relevant international standards.

Root Cause Analysis: Applying root cause analysis methodologies to investigate aviation incidents and determine the underlying causes of human error.

Human Error Prevention Training: Designing and delivering effective human error prevention training programs for aviation professionals.

Technology and Human Error Prevention: Exploring the role of technology in reducing human error in aviation, including automation, digital tools, and safety management systems.

Assessment and Continuous Improvement: Continuously monitoring and assessing the effectiveness of human error prevention strategies in aviation and implementing improvements where necessary.
